Trent A. Rogers' research focuses on self-assembly mechanisms, particularly the replication of shapes using signal-passing tiles. His work explores synchronous versus asynchronous tile-based self-assembly, investigating how complex patterns can be generated through these processes. Rogers has published 64 works, accumulating 326 citations and an h-index of 10. He has collaborated with researchers at the University of Arkansas at Fayetteville, including Matthew J. Patitz, Andrew Alseth, and Phillip Drake, on several shared publications. Rogers' recent publications include "Synchronous Versus Asynchronous Tile-Based Self-Assembly" (2025) and "Replication of Arbitrary Hole-Free Shapes via Self-assembly with Signal-Passing Tiles" (2022), indicating his continued activity in this field.
